Core Topics Covered in Campbell Biology Focus Lisa Urry
1. The Chemistry of Life
Understanding the chemical foundations of biology is crucial. The book covers:
Atoms, molecules, and compounds
Water properties and their significance in biological systems
Macromolecules: carbohydrates, lipids, proteins, and nucleic acids
2
2. Cell Structure and Function
A detailed look at the building blocks of life:
Prokaryotic vs. eukaryotic cells
Cell organelles and their roles
Cell membrane structure and transport mechanisms
3. Energy and Metabolism
Key concepts include:
Photosynthesis and cellular respiration
Enzymes and metabolic pathways
Energy transfer and thermodynamics in biological systems
4. Genetics and Heredity
This section explores:
DNA structure and replication
Gene expression and regulation
Mendelian genetics and inheritance patterns
5. Evolution and Diversity of Life
Critical evolutionary concepts covered are:
Natural selection and adaptation
Phylogenetics and evolutionary trees
Taxonomy and classification of organisms
6. Ecology and Ecosystems
Understanding organism interactions with their environment:
Population dynamics
Biogeochemical cycles
Human impact on ecosystems and conservation efforts

Overview of Campbell Biology and Its Educational Significance
Campbell Biology has been a foundational textbook in university-level biology courses for
decades. Originally authored by Jane B. Reece and her colleagues, the series has evolved
through multiple editions, continually refining its content to match advancements in
biological sciences and pedagogical research. Key Features of the Series: -
Comprehensive Coverage: From molecular biology to ecology, the textbook covers a
broad spectrum of biological disciplines. - Accessible Language: Designed to be student-
friendly, breaking down complex topics into understandable segments. - Visual Aids: Rich
visuals, diagrams, and illustrations facilitate comprehension. - Inquiry-Based Approach:
Campbell Biology Focus Lisa Urry
6
Promotes scientific thinking through questions, experiments, and real-world applications. -
Supplemental Resources: Includes online tools, practice questions, and study guides. The
Campbell Biology series is widely regarded as the gold standard for undergraduate
biology education, influencing curricula worldwide. Its success lies in its ability to balance
depth with clarity, fostering both foundational knowledge and critical thinking skills. ---
